Ingredients
– 1 head of cauliflower, cut into florets
– 3 small heads of broccoli, cut into florets (about 4 cups)
– 12 slices of bacon, diced and cooked
– 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
– 1/4 cup sunflower seeds
– 1/2 small red onion, diced
– 1 cup mayonnaise
– 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ar
– 2 tablespoons sugar
– 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
Instructions
1- Rinse and chop fresh cauliflower and broccoli into bite-size florets. Pat dry and set aside.
2- Dice the red onion finely and mix it with the chopped vegetables.
3- Prepare the dressing by combining 1 cup mayonnaise, 2 tablespoons red wine vinegar, 2 tablespoons sugar, and 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t in a bowl until smooth.
4- Cook and dice 12 slices of bacon, then add to the mix along with 1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ese and 1/4 cup sunflower seeds.
5- Toss all ingredients together in a large bowl and chill for better texture if desired.
